Common Residential & Commercial Pest Control Scams in Greenwood

Be aware of these tactic used by unlicensed operators

🚫

Door-Knock Infestation Alarm

Scammers claim to spot termites, bedbugs, or roaches from outside, scare you into expensive, unneeded fumigation.

🚫

Bait-and-Switch Quotes

Lowball phone quote turns into a huge onsite bill after 'discovering' more pests.

🚫

Unlicensed Chemical Dumps

Apply unsafe, illegal pesticides without certification, causing health issues or property damage.

🚫

Phantom Guarantees

Take payment for 'lifetime protection' then vanish when pests return.

How to Verify a Professional

1

Insurance

Request a Certificate of Insurance for general liability (at least $1M) and workers' compensation. Call the listed insurer to confirm it's active and covers Greenwood jobs.

2

Licensing

Arkansas requires pest control applicators to hold a valid license from the State Plant Board. Ask for their license number and verify it on the Arkansas Department of Agriculture website (agriculture.arkansas.gov/plant-industries) or call (501) 225-1598.

3

References

Insist on 3+ recent references from Sebastian County customers. Call them to verify satisfaction, effectiveness, and no hidden issues.

Protection FAQs

How do I check pest control licensing in Arkansas?

Contact the Arkansas State Plant Board at (501) 225-1598 or search their database at agriculture.arkansas.gov/plant-industries/pesticide-division. Confirm a current Commercial Applicator License.

Should I pay pest control upfront?

Rarely. Trustworthy pros bill after inspection/treatment or in phases. Avoid full cash payments to strangers.

What if they claim an 'emergency' pest issue?

Pest emergencies are uncommon. Get a second opinion from another licensed inspector before committing.

Do pest control companies need insurance?

Absolutely—liability and workers' comp protect you from accidents. Verify the policy directly with the insurer.

How can I spot fake online reviews?

Look for verified local reviews on multiple sites. Suspicious: all 5-stars, generic text, or recent influx from one IP.
